Valley Tire & Tackle stands out as a premier automotive service center in Fort Jones, CA, boasting an exceptional 4.9-star rating from 81 satisfied customers. This full-service facility specializes in tire services while offering comprehensive automotive solutions, including professional oil changes and mechanical repairs.

Convenience is a top priority at Valley Tire & Tackle, featuring same-day delivery options and accommodating walk-in services for many repair needs. The facility is completely wheelchair-accessible, including dedicated parking, entrance, and restroom facilities, ensuring a comfortable experience for all customers.

What truly sets Valley Tire & Tackle apart is their outstanding customer service and technical expertise. Their skilled mechanics are known for providing fair pricing, quick turnaround times, and going above and beyond to resolve complex automotive issues. Whether you need new tires, routine maintenance, or unexpected repairs, their knowledgeable staff delivers reliable solutions.

The shop accepts various payment methods, including credit and debit cards, making transactions hassle-free. Recent customer experiences highlight their exceptional service, with many praising their quick response times, fair pricing, and ability to handle everything from simple tire repairs to complex mechanical issues.

Located at 11211 CA-3, Valley Tire & Tackle opens daily at 8 AM, ready to serve both local residents and travelers with professional automotive care that consistently exceeds expectations.

Had broken down about 30 miles away with a blown rear seal. They got me in before any other shop did and were extremely fair priced. But the important part is how well they did the repairs and even resolved an E-brake problem I had for years.

I recently ran over a nail in almost brand new large truck tires, luckily it was not through the sidewall. I decided to call Valley Tire & Tackle in Fort Jones to see if they had time and the ability to repair my tire. They said it would be super quick and that yes they could fix it for around $10+ dollars. So I went in around 45 minutes later. They quickly took the truck back into the shop and went about removing the tire and getting to work. After about 15 minutes they were done. They brought my truck back out front and told me no charge - on the house this time. So I gave the worker who helped a few dollars as a tip. Overall, my first experience with them was fantastic. Customer service was outstanding, price (if I paid) was more than reasonable, and its local which I love to support where possible. I recommend giving these guys a call first before heading up to Medford or Yreka - give them a chance to earn your business. I will be returning.
